Questionaire Evaluation

I asked a number of people to answer some questions, in order to get some ideas to base my own music magazine front on.
   The first question I asked was which masthead they thought would best suit an alternative music magazine. The most popular was "Pioneer" with a strong seven votes. "Venture" had one vote, however, "soundscape" didn't recieve any.
   The most popular slogan was "For the 'daydream nation' " with five votes, and the next popular was "Unknown Pleasures" with two votes. "Embracing the past and present" and "Lost Treasures" didn't appear to be that popular with "Lost Pleasures" recieving no votes, and the other just one.
   The majority of the people asked liked the idea of having both genders featured on the front cover, however, one person would have prefered to have males only.
   Four of the people asked thought three people on the cover, and the same amount of votes was given for two people on the front cover. This gives a clear indication to not feature any more than three models on the cover, but not to include any less than two.
   In terms of how the main image should be structured, the majority would want a medium close-up, which had five votes. Two people would have liked a full length image, and only one would like a close-up image.
   When asked about whether they would prefer the main image to be in full colour or in black and white, there was no majority vote one way. The divide between the two was equal, with four votes given to each.
   I also asked what colours they would like on a front cover, in oder to make up the overall colour scheme, in which black was the most popular, as it was given seven votes. White also appeared to be popular with six votes. Blue was the next popular with three votes. Red anf grey was liked by a few, which had two votes each. One vote was given to green and so it is very likely I wo't include this on the cover.
   Finally I asked them to choose up to four different topics that they would like featured within the magazine. The most popular of these was upcoming artists with a strong eight votes. Six of the people asked wanted album reviews, and interviews, live reviews, and information of forthcoming gigs were all given a strong five votes. The only option that didn't seem popular with the majority was competitions.
